## Install [BindataFS](https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/qor/bindatafs)

If you have Go Modules on then call the following command from a non-source Go Lang code directory (e.g., your home directory) or else the next step will fail
```sh
$ go get -u -f github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/qor/bindatafs/...
$ go get -u -f github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/qor/bindatafs/
```

Initialize BindataFS for your project, set the path you want to store BindataFS related files, e.g. `config/bindatafs`:
